President Inquires About Seyyed Mohammad Khatami's Health
The President of Iran reached out to former President Seyyed Mohammad Khatami to check on his health following a leg injury. 📰 What Happened
President Ebrahim Raisi made a phone call to former President Seyyed Mohammad Khatami to inquire about his health following a leg injury. This interaction underscores the personal connections and ongoing relationships among Iran's political leaders.
- Khatami has suffered a leg injury.
- The phone call indicates a level of concern and connection between current and former leaders.

📚 Background
Seyyed Mohammad Khatami is known for his reformist agenda, which contrasts with the current conservative leadership. His health and political activity can influence the reformist movement in Iran.
